How much does Home Instead pay in Georgia?

The average Home Instead salary in Georgia is $23,071. Home Instead salaries range between $17,000 to $31,000 per year in Georgia. Home Instead Georgia based pay is lower than Home Instead's United States average salary of $27,310. The best-paying job in Georgia at Home Instead is client services director, which pays an average of $143,572 annually.

Home Instead salaries in Georgia by job title

Home Instead’s highest-paying job in Georgia is client services director, with an average salary of $143,572. In second place is director of client relations, which pays $93,357 annually in Georgia.
